A pustule is a raised, inflamed papule with a white or yellow center containing pus. It is a type of skin lesion commonly associated with acne. Acne occurs when hair follicles become clogged by shed skin cells and sebum. The infection by acne-causing bacteria can lead to the formation of pustules.
